Evil versions of good characters only work if the good character has the potential to turn evil and is put in a situation where that character would actively want to be evil.
It's why this trope took off in the first place, Symbiote Spider-Man is a dick, but he's also really fricking cool because this is the same Peter Parker that would've let a criminal rob someone else because that someone fricked Peter over a few seconds ago, he's still kicking around in there.
Darth Vader being evil is fine because even Anakin would kill people who couldn't defend themselves, but Luke Skywalker being evil or even neutral is character assassination of the highest order.
The problem is the perfectly fine characters that break when you try to turn them evil, Superman would be fricking DEVASTATED if The Joker tricked him into killing his wife, unborn child and all of Metropolis, but he would not turn into a mass murdering tyrant who kills children for saying "maybe we shouldn't invade, conquer and subjugate other universes".
